在使用GitHub时,有时可能会遇到网页突然打不开的情况。这个问题可能由多种因素引起,包括网络设置、浏览器问题、缓存、代理服务器等。本文将深入探讨可能的原因,并提供详细的解决方案,以帮助用户快速恢复访问GitHub。
一、GitHub网页打不开的常见原因
1. 网络连接问题
- 确认你的设备是否连接到互联网。
- 尝试访问其他网站,以检查是否是网络整体故障。
2. DNS问题
- 有时,DNS解析失败可能导致GitHub无法打开。
- 尝试使用公共DNS服务,如Google的8.8.8.8或Cloudflare的1.1.1.1。
3. 浏览器缓存和Cookies
- 浏览器缓存和Cookies可能会导致加载错误。
- 清除缓存和Cookies,尝试重新加载页面。
4. 浏览器扩展
- 某些浏览器扩展(如广告拦截器)可能会干扰GitHub的正常运行。
- 尝试禁用这些扩展,然后重启浏览器。
5. 代理服务器设置
- 如果你使用了代理服务器,它可能会阻止访问GitHub。
- 确保代理服务器设置正确,或者尝试禁用代理。
6. 防火墙或安全软件
- 某些防火墙或安全软件可能会阻止对GitHub的访问。
- 检查这些软件的设置,确保GitHub没有被屏蔽。
7. GitHub服务器故障
- 有时GitHub本身的服务器可能会出现故障。
- 可以通过社交媒体或其他网站检查GitHub的服务状态。
二、解决GitHub网页打不开的具体方法
1. 检查网络连接
- 确保设备正常连接到Wi-Fi或有线网络。
- 尝试重启路由器。
2. 修改DNS设置
- 在网络设置中找到DNS服务器,修改为8.8.8.8或1.1.1.1。
3. 清除浏览器缓存
- 打开浏览器设置,找到“清除浏览数据”,选择清除缓存和Cookies。
4. 禁用浏览器扩展
- 在浏览器扩展管理页面,逐个禁用扩展并测试。
5. 检查代理设置
- 在网络设置中,检查代理设置是否正常,必要时禁用代理。
6. 调整防火墙设置
- 在安全软件中检查设置,确保允许访问GitHub。
7. 检查GitHub服务器状态
- 访问GitHub的状态页面以确认是否有故障。
三、GitHub网页打不开后的常见问题解答
1. GitHub为何打不开?
可能由于网络问题、DNS设置错误、浏览器缓存、扩展干扰等原因导致。
2. 如何确认是我的问题还是GitHub的问题?
可以通过访问其他网站检查网络状态,或者查看GitHub的状态页面确认。
3. 我可以使用哪些DNS服务器?
可以使用Google的8.8.8.8,Cloudflare的1.1.1.1,或OpenDNS的208.67.222.222等公共DNS。
4. 如何清除浏览器缓存?
在浏览器设置中,找到“隐私与安全”选项,选择“清除浏览数据”,勾选缓存和Cookies并确认。
5. 如果问题仍然存在该怎么办?
如果所有方法都没有解决问题,可以考虑重启设备或联系网络服务提供商以获取帮助。
四、总结
GitHub网页突然打不开的情况常见,但大多数情况下都可以通过检查网络、修改设置或清除缓存来解决。希望本文能帮助您快速找出问题所在,恢复对GitHub的访问。如果以上方法均无效,建议联系技术支持。
正文完